Submitted by: Barbara Horn 03 June 2004 ************************************************************************ Barron Co News Shield, Barron, WI - Wednesday 18 Aug 1965 page 4 col 8 - obituary Mrs Clara Hanson Mrs Clara Hanson, 85, of Dallas died Sunday, Aug 15, at the Baldwin hospital, where she had been a patient for two weeks. She was born Dec 23, 1879 at Bear Creek, Minn., and came to Barron county in 1903. She lived most of her life in the Sioux Creek-Dallas area. She was married Jan 23, 1898 to John Hanson at Bear Creek. He died in 1918. Also preceding her in death were a son, Joseph, four brothers and two sisters. Surviving are five sons, Arthur of Baldwin, Halbert of Rolette, ND, Marvin of Madison, Freeman of Dallas and Edwin of Stockton, Calif.; two daughters, Mabel, Mrs Ludvig Olson of Chetek, and Geneva, Mrs Robert Owen of Pleasant Hill, Calif.; 19 grandchildren; 14 great grandchildren and a sister, Mrs Josie Thompson of Spring Valley, Minn. Funeral services were held Tuesday, Aug 17, at the Miller Funeral Home in Dallas with Rev Leland Bottjen officiating. Burial was in the Dallas cemetery. The pallbearers were Joe Midboe, Richard Halverson, Carl Jacobson, Martin Thorsbakken, Gomer Massie and Wayne Massie. © All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m
